Transaction

c93fcc1759d124fe79c31bdc19a5fc6476333038321fabfef7b18005304cf3b5
80,199 confirmations
Timestamp
1725453005
Block859,835
Fee39,853 sats
Fee rate11 sats/vB
view on mempool.space

Inputs & Outputs

Inputs